LEADING THE LIST | States with most royalties
Estimates of gas-drilling royalties paid to private landowners in 2010, according to the National Association of Royalty Owners, ranked in order of the top several states. Royalty payments change yearly based on well production, wholesale prices and individual landowner contracts. Estimates are based on federal production data and assume a royalty of 18.75 percent.
Texas: $6.7 billion
Wyoming: $2 billion
Alaska: $1.9 billion
Louisiana: $1.75 billion
Oklahoma: $1.6 billion
New Mexico: $1.3 billion
Colorado: $1.2 billion
Arkansas: $668 million
Pennsylvania: $500 million
Utah: $347 million
West Virginia: $216 million
Ohio: $68 million
New York: $31 million
National total: $21.2 billion
